Abstract

Image registration is critical for making diagnostic decision and essential for image-guided surgery. To improve the quality and accuracy of healthcare, efficient registration is highly demanded. However, because of the non-rigid deformations caused by heartbeat and breath, abdominal image registration remains a challenging task. To address these issues, an automatic and elastic registration for abdominal images is proposed. The algorithm is divided into three steps: efficient non-iterative affine registration; elastic motion field extraction based on active contours; elastic registration based on motion field. The validation of the method on monomodality and multimodality abdominal images has demonstrated that the algorithm is reliable and efficient.
